From Empathy Workshops to DIY Play Labs: How Families Are Redefining Learning at Home

A grassroots shift is underway as families across the country fuse emotional well-being with hands-on discovery. New studies show that integrating empathy work, mindful routines, and creative play not only nurtures emotional intelligence but supercharges curiosity and academic progress.

In living rooms, backyards, and kitchen tables from Seattle to Atlanta, a quiet revolution is transforming the way kids learn. It’s not just about mastering math facts or coding simple apps-families are weaving emotional insight, mindful reflection, and creative experimentation into everyday lessons. This movement goes beyond screen time or rote worksheets. Instead, parents and caregivers are building do-it-yourself play labs, organizing empathy workshops in their neighborhoods, and turning dinner-time conversations into mini social-emotional training sessions.

A recent survey from an independent education research group found that nearly seven in ten households have added an emotional learning component to at-home schooling over the past year. Whether it’s keeping a worry-jar by the family desk, walking through a DIY “feelings maze” in the backyard, or pairing story prompts with circuit-building exercises, parents are embracing the idea that intellectual growth and emotional growth are inseparable.

Across the country, community centers and libraries are hosting pop-up events where siblings, neighbors, and friends gather for guided play. One such event in Denver invited families to build simple robots equipped with mood-sensing LEDs. Kids coded the circuits to flash calm colors when they pressed a “peace” button and energetic patterns when they activated a “play” icon. Meanwhile, parents and volunteers led short workshops on recognizing stress signals, teaching everyone to ask “How does this make you feel?” before diving into the next hands-on activity.

Educators and child-development experts hail these hybrid spaces as more than novelty. Dr. Nina Rosales, an early childhood specialist at a leading research institute, points out that social-emotional skills-like naming feelings, self-regulating impulses, and showing empathy-create the foundation for deeper learning. “When children feel heard and supported,” she explains, “their brains are primed to absorb new information. They’re more willing to take intellectual risks, ask questions, and persist through challenges.” Rosales cites a longitudinal study that tracked families blending emotional check-ins with STEM challenges. By the end of the year, these children showed a 15 percent increase in problem-solving scores compared with peers using standard at-home curricula.

Parents say it’s the freedom to tailor activities to each child’s needs that makes the difference. In Nashville, a small co-op of five families launched a monthly “Emotional Exploration Box.” Each box arrives with simple art supplies, card prompts for role-playing different feelings, and a mini engineering kit-like snap-together gears and color sensors. One month might encourage children to build a spinning “mood meter” that tracks daily emotions, while another focuses on constructing a tiny pulleys system that lifts toy characters through an obstacle course representing life’s ups and downs.

Seven-year-old Maya, a co-op member, describes her favorite project as the “Gratitude Machine.” She and her older brother rigged a tabletop contraption that drops a bead into a jar every time someone in the family names something they’re thankful for. “I love watching the jar fill up,” she says. “It reminds me that even on hard days, we have good things.” For Maya’s mom, the device became a springboard for deeper conversations about resilience. At dinner, she asks her kids to analyze why the jar slowed down one evening and what small action could kickstart the beads rolling again.

These parent-driven innovations are also catching the eye of schools. A pilot program in Portland gathered input from families to co-design at-home extension packs that link directly to classroom lessons. When third-graders studied plant biology, the home packs included emotion cards prompting kids to reflect on patience as they watched seeds sprout. Teachers report that students return with richer journal entries and unexpected analogies-like comparing germinating roots to the feeling of growing confidence after mastering a new skill.

Technology has a role, too, though it’s not limited to tablets and educational apps. One popular tool is a pocket-sized biofeedback sensor that measures heart rate variability. Paired with a simple drawing app, children experiment with how their sketches change when they’re calm versus when they’re excited. As parents guide them through breathing exercises, kids learn firsthand how focused attention and emotional regulation can directly affect creative outcomes.

Meanwhile, savvy toy designers have responded with products that bridge circuits and soul. Magnetic storytelling tiles now come printed with expressive faces and mood-trigger cards. Builders can arrange scenes that explore themes like cooperation and conflict resolution. When two pieces click together, they prompt a paired prompt: “Share a time you felt proud of working with someone else.” Manufacturers emphasize that these prompts are open-ended to spark genuine family dialogue rather than scripted performances.

Not all families have access to community workshops or the budget for specialized kits, which has led to a rise in DIY solutions. Social-media groups dedicated to low-cost emotional learning have sprung up, sharing ideas like using a spinner from an old board game as an emotion wheel, or crafting puppets from recycled socks to role-play tough conversations. One viral post described turning an empty egg carton into a “worry catcher,” where children write down their fears on scraps of paper and stash them inside. At the end of the week, parents and kids talk through each note together and brainstorm coping ideas.

The benefits extend beyond immediate learning gains. Many parents notice more harmonious sibling relationships as they adopt shared emotional practices. Instead of jumping straight to scolding over spilled milk or a broken block tower, caregivers prompt kids to name their feelings before addressing the mess. This pause helps reduce power struggles and fosters mutual understanding.

However, experts caution against forcing too many structured activities. Dr. Rosales reminds caregivers that genuine emotional growth often happens in unplanned moments-during backyard bike rides, spontaneous kitchen dance-parties, or lullaby singsongs at bedtime. “Tools and kits are valuable, but they work best when they empower parents to listen and respond authentically,” she says.

Looking ahead, a growing number of local libraries are piloting “Emotional Makerspaces” alongside existing 3D-printing labs. Patrons can check out empathy-oriented project kits, attend micro-workshops on active listening, and borrow portable mindfulness guides designed for busy families on the go. Public school districts in several regions plan to co-host weekend family hackathons where emotional intelligence experts team up with engineers to create open-source toy and game blueprints.

As this movement scales, education innovators are exploring digital platforms that connect parents with curated activity libraries based on a child’s age, interests, and emotional profile. Privacy advocates are urging developers to keep data local and anonymous, ensuring children’s emotional progress isn’t exploited for targeted marketing.

For many families, the most important outcome is less about perfecting a lesson plan and more about reclaiming the joy of learning together. As one father in Boston put it, “We stopped measuring progress by worksheets completed and started measuring it by smile-to-smile moments. That’s the kind of feedback loop I want my kids to experience every day.”
